## Kickoff Notes — ChipGate Reader

Quick recap for the Harborfell Marathon setup: the trackside timing-chip readers need firmware flashed before Thursday's dry run, and the mat at the 10k split has been flaky, so test it twice. Spare antennas are in the blue crate. Don't reorder cabling without checking first — it's mapped to the scoring van. All hardware questions go to the lead listed below.

approver of yahig-kagup = Ralok Sorael

For the incoming director. Status: build complete, certification pending. Launch window: early next quarter, Hollowmere region first, then national. Channel: direct plus the Bramwick reseller network. Pricing locked; comms drafts in review. Risks: component supply from Orvett, support staffing gap in the Dunsley hub. Owners assigned on the tracker page. Pre-launch readiness call set for week one of the quarter. Decisions needed: regional sequencing and launch-offer depth. Confidential business context is recorded directly below.

confidential, yagep-kagaf: The finance team signed off on a budget of $502.8 million for Project Oliiel.

Subject: Survey kit crate going out

Hi dispatch,

The crate with the Ridgemoor survey instruments is packed and sitting by bay two — levels, tripods, the lot. It needs to reach the Calder Flats site office before noon tomorrow, and the gear is fragile, so flag it for careful loading. Here's the hand-over instruction for the courier:

drop instructions, yagug-badug: the jorix casok courier leaves the eliath ledger at gate 3779 under passcode 753269